Exploring Career Opportunities After Completing the QCF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care Online

Completing the QCF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care online opens up a wide range of career opportunities in the healthcare and social services sector. This qualification equips individuals with the necessary skills and knowledge to work in various roles that involve caring for and supporting individuals in need. Here are some popular career paths that you can pursue after completing this diploma:

Career Path Description
Care Assistant Care assistants provide support and assistance to individuals who need help with daily tasks such as personal care, meal preparation, and medication management. They work in various settings including residential care homes, hospitals, and community care services.
Support Worker Support workers provide practical and emotional support to individuals with disabilities, mental health issues, or other special needs. They help clients to live independently and participate in community activities.
Healthcare Assistant Healthcare assistants work under the supervision of qualified healthcare professionals to provide care and support to patients in h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are settings. They assist with personal care, monitoring vital signs, and administering medication.
Social Worker Social workers support individuals and families in need by assessing their situations, providing counseling and advocacy, and connecting them with appropriate services and resources. They work in a variety of settings including child protection, mental health, and elderly care.
Care Home Manager Care home managers oversee the day-to-day operations of residential care facilities, ensuring that residents receive high-quality care and support. They are responsible for managing staff, budgets, and regulatory compliance.

These are just a few examples of the career opportunities that are available to individuals who have completed the QCF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care online.
